Dayum the Broncos overpaid. Very, very bad move. I mean it's aggressive. But the wrong move. At that point Verner was available and the bucs got him for $26.5m on a 4 year contract ($14m guaranteed.) A $57m ($26m guaranteed) 6 year contract, for someone who is injury prone and has very questionable character issues is a risk, for sure, when it really shouldn't have been. If it works, the franchise does well in the very short to short term, which is unsustainable, kicking the can down the road and leading to ruin in the future. Or if he fails, well, it'll set the franchise back a couple of years as well. Furthermore, it means that DRC will be allowed to walk. He was one of the better cover corners in the league and DRC and Chris Harris Jr. were very effective together. As it is, corner wasn't really the Broncos weak point last year. It was the awful safety play and lack of pass rush. They have addressed SS with TJ Ward (thanks, browns!) but Quinton Carter was getting healthy again. So now that position has depth.

I don't know where I stand regarding the signing of ware. He seems to be a better fit for the 4-3, but he got decent production in the 3-4. Maybe Allen would have been a better fit, but nevertheless Ware is excellent if he can stay healthy.
